Lashonia is a Washington, D.C. native who as a youth made a series of mistakes that landed her in prison for 18.5 years for a violent crime.
To rectify her past wrongdoings, Lashonia launched a non-profit organization known as The W.I.R.E. (Women Involved in Reentry Efforts), which provides social support to women currently incarcerated, returning from incarceration and their families.
